Episode synopsis
Despite recent gains like the successes of Black Panther, Crazy Rich Asians, black-ish and Fresh Off the Boat, Hollywood remains overwhelmingly white. Jeff Chang goes to Hollywood where actors and directors--including Dianne Doan, Adam Rodriguez, Dante Basco, Reggie Hudlin and Justin Chon--explore how the segregation of popular culture affects how we think about each other and how far we have actually come.
About We Gon' Be Alright
"We Gon' Be Alright" is a digital series that explores the social divide over race in the 21st Century United States. Inspired by Jeff Chang's best-selling, critically acclaimed collection of essays, we discover a nation of historically unprecedented diversity becoming more separate and more unequal. Each episode examines a different aspect of a profound puzzle: Silicon Valley resegregation, Hollywood images, Harvard admissions, and more. The series asks the questions: why and how did we become so divided? What can we do now to be alright?
